Output 526bd76eecee458aa4df1a1ac4281b32fad223009143390fee2acb045ee19efd:0

value
2700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82887700c9087dc15cc50dee68c22861073e52c9 OP_EQUAL
address
3DbDFE4tb5oZ85tFNKjjUF5PwDv3rR1m3P
transaction
526bd76eecee458aa4df1a1ac4281b32fad223009143390fee2acb045ee19efd
spent
true